At last year’s Detroit auto show, Chevrolet quietly announced that it would add the Orlando utility vehicle to its lineup in 2011.
The seven-passenger Orlando is now in the prototype stage and our spy shooters recently caught a few test mules lapping at GM’s Milford test track.
Like the Orlando concept shown in 2008, the production version features a squared off nose and what looks like a Chevrolet corporate grille. The distinctive sloping roofline also remains intact but the windows have been enlarged for improved rearward visibility.
Built on the same front-wheel drive platform as the upcoming Cruze sedan, the three-row Orlando is designed to compete with similar people movers like the Mazda 5 and Kia Rondo.
It will use four-cylinder engines and should deliver mileage in the high 20s. Sales are expected to start in early 2011.
